I get asked a lot, "Why wedding photography?"

In the past 10 years, there has been such an advancement in photography since the digital era. It's hard to choose which path is right for you.

Do I want to shoot lions for National Geographic, Girls on the beach for Sports Illustrated or models for the cover of Shape. Sure, any of those would be fun... just not for me.

I love weddings because it gives me a a lot of freedom to be creative. It's also very exciting, I know I have seconds to take that special shot, or it's gone forever. I can't ask everyone to pick up the rice, and lets try take 2.

I also love to interact and meet new people. To me, working with people is the best. A landscape doesn't show emotion like the first kiss does. 

My goal is for you to look back on your pictures years later and know instantly why you were laughing, or what you were thinking about right before you smushed cake into each-others faces.
